Transaction a84137edc64016621c2481a53bd3ac6f2827108b59c29afbbe5ed67894d7e8ad

1 Input
2 Outputs
  • a84137edc64016621c2481a53bd3ac6f2827108b59c29afbbe5ed67894d7e8ad:0
  • value  153616898
    address  354JrACLz9N7KZQdpCZUqMstW5XVpqvGHW
  • a84137edc64016621c2481a53bd3ac6f2827108b59c29afbbe5ed67894d7e8ad:1
  • value  800000
    address  37BMrxNw5cQfjnA6RBbusZt47hcyR9uVAs